Ex parte Anthony Keith JOHNSON.
Court of Criminal Appeals of Alabama.
Joseph W. Propst, II and Thomas M. Di Giulian, Decatur, for petitioner.
Charles A. Graddick, Atty. Gen., for respondent.
IT IS ORDERED that the petition for writ of prohibition be denied on the authority of United States v. Crowder, 543 F.2d 312 (D.C.Cir. 1976), cert. denied, 429 U.S. 1062, 97 S.Ct. 788, 50 L.Ed.2d 779 (1977); State v. Richards, 585 S.W.2d 505 (Mo. App. 1979); State v. Lawson, 187 N.J.Super. 25, 453 A.2d 556 (1982).
IT IS FURTHER ORDERED that the request for stay be denied.
BOWEN, P.J., and TYSON, TAYLOR and PATTERSON, JJ., concur.
